How to use "Perfidious" in context?
One definition of perfidious is "guilty of treachery or ingratitude." This can apply to anyone, but is especially relevant to those who hold a position of trust. A perfidious official could be responsible for hiding information from their boss, leaking secrets to the opposition, or committing any other form of betrayal. It's also possible to be perfidious in one's dealings with others. This could include being intentionally dishonest or insincere, acting in a spiteful or hostile manner, or taking advantage of someone.
